FRISCO, Texas - Senior Brian Ferguson has been named the Southland Conference's Hitter of the Week, the conference offices announced on Monday.
It is the first time this season a Lumberjack has won a weekly honor from the league and is the first time that Ferguson has pulled in an individual honor.
Ferguson was 11-for-20 (.550) with seven runs batted in and six runs scored in five games last week, including 8-for-12 in the three-game series against UTSA. The senior from Sugar Land, Texas (Clements High School), is riding a 10-game hit streak after a 4-for-4 performance Sunday in a 12-7 win over UTSA, that clinched the series, two games to one.
The Lumberjacks have won five of their last six games, including a 4-1 mark last week. Ferguson provided the go-ahead RBI single in the bottom of the eighth in Sunday's win after drawing his team within a run with a bases-loaded knock just two innings before.
He opened the week with his first start in the cleanup spot, homering in his first at-bat and adding a pair of walks and a sacrifice fly in a 4-2 win over Houston Baptist. He finished with multiple hits in three of his five games, driving in at least one run in each of SFA's wins.
Ferguson and the `Jacks will be back in action on Thursday when they travel to Corpus Christi to take on the Islanders.
